在程序里面怎么下断点

时间:2025-01-27 06:02:27 单机游戏

在程序中设置断点的方法取决于你使用的开发环境和调试工具。以下是一些常见的方法:

使用IDE的断点调试功能

Eclipse:双击代码行号即可设置断点。

IntelliJ IDEA:同样可以通过双击代码行号设置断点。

VS Code:在代码行号左侧的空白区域单击即可设置断点。

使用命令行工具

GDB

在特定行设置断点:`break line-number`,例如:`break 10`。

在特定函数设置断点:`break function-name`,例如:`break function_name`。

设置条件断点:`break line-or-function if condition`,例如:`break 46 if testsize==100`。

在代码中插入调试语句

例如,在Java中使用`System.out.println()`打印关键变量的值,这是一种简单的调试方法。

使用特定编程语言的调试功能

Python:可以使用`pdb`模块进行调试,通过设置断点、单步执行、查看变量等。

建议

选择合适的工具:根据你的开发环境和习惯选择最方便的断点设置方法。

有效利用断点:在关键的代码路径和可能出错的地方设置断点,以便更有效地进行调试。

清理和重建:在设置断点后,确保重新编译代码以确保断点正确生效。

希望这些方法能帮助你更高效地在程序中设置断点并进行调试。